The Beatles: Four Boys in the Century

Through rare documents and unpublished interviews, with true narrative art, the author unravels the threads of an epic that was less smooth and successful than the record sales (more than two billion records sold since 1962) suggest. The author elucidates what McCartney has rightly said: ‘‘We were not only in the spirit of the moment; we were in the spirit of the century‘‘.
From their erratic beginnings in Liverpool and Hamburg to On April 10, 1970, the news made headlines around the world: Paul McCartney was leaving the Beatles. His departure not only signaled the split-up of the most popular group of all time, it also meant the end of an extraordinary adventure: four teenagers who came out of the cellars of Liverpool to become accomplished musicians, embodiments of the entire post-war generation's thirst for freedom. While Let It Be, their testament song, was proving to be a final success, McCartney sued his three former associates. The dream was over. And yet, fifty years later, their legend remains.
She Loves You, Help, Yesterday, Hey Jude, Come Together, Something... The two hundred songs recorded by John Lennon, Paul McCartney, George Harrison and Ringo Starr in just eight years are still revered by millions of fans. Their twelve albums constitute an awesome and irreplaceable discography, a source of inspiration for all musicians today.
Behind pop music's most beautiful score, another fascinating story finally emerges. Mass culture, psychedelics, artificial paradises, peace activism --the phenomena they experienced or helped launch not only tell the history of the 1960s, they also highlight a social and cultural revolution with still perceptible impacts.

Journalist and author FRÉDÉRIC GRANIER is a department head at the French magazine, Geo. A collector of rare recordings and films, he has written numerous books on pop culture.
